Try this one -> iTunes Track CPR v1.3
"This script attempts to locate the files of so-called "dead tracks"--iTunes tracks designated with (!)--that you assume are not actually missing but are still located in the iTunes Music folder in their "iTunes File Order" (Music -> Artist -> Album -> file.xxx). Any correct files found will be added to iTunes and will replace the "dead track" in each playlist it appears in (except Smart Playlists). Most tag data will also be rescued. Tracks whose files cannot be located will be ignored. Additionally, a text file report is generated that lists successfully resuscitated tracks and the tracks which couldn't be revived. "

    Hi Marc, thanks for the post,
    I have gone through an extensive troubleshooting process with Oracle, including their development team, in order to fully complete our project setup. As a supplemental bit of information, we also were having connection errors when attempting to publish directly to the knowledge center.
    As far as the context of this post, here is the solution in brief:
    1) Verify that the package being imported was published from the same version of the Developer Client as the Knowledge Center installation's.
    2) Check for database consistency issues. In our case we were using a database that was built in another domain. After numerous attempts with Oracle support on the line to determine the inconsistency, it was decided to completely reinstall and build a new database from scratch in the new domain.
    3) Check application pool identities and access (while we had some inconsistencies here, correcting them did not change the behavior of the import/publish errors)
    In review, a lot of what we had setup was correct. Our primary point of failure, we feel, was using the old database. Technically this should not have been a problem, but Murphy likes to get his way sometimes.

  • The page cannot be found 404 Error. Any 1 know how to fix this error?

    I try to open this site.It does try to open but when the page is almost done. it kicks up . The page cannot be found 404 Error
    == URL of affected sites ==
    http://http://profile.myspace.com/Modules/Applications/Pages/Canvas.aspx?appId=104283&friendId=469022772&appParams=null

    Look closely at the URL you posted. The protocol designator (http://) is repeated TWICE.
    Change http://http:// to http:// and it will work fine.

    Hi CM -
    Not sure that this will solve all your problems, but I wanted to pass along a discovery I had (posted previously on another thread, but I thought it closely enough related to repost).
    I was receiving the consistent error, "couldn't find DSCN####.JPG". The files in question were there, could be found using spotlight in the find file dialog and otherwise, but iPhoto would not accept them. I was able to open them using other apps, duplicate them, repair permissions, etc etc so on and so forth.
    Stop. Look. Listen. The file name being identified by iPhoto was "....JPG", and the file name was actually "....jpg". I manually changed the case on the file tag to "JPG". iPhoto now accepted the file. Repeat. Identical performance.
    After doing about as many as I could stand this way I made sure changing the case of the filename before the tag didn't make a difference (or at least sure enough for me, YMMV). Then I got Automator to Rename Finder Items - Change Case. On the entire Data folder.
    Came back in the morning and it was done. Ran thru the remainder of the Upgrading Thumbnails task that iPhoto was running. Had to tell it which file was which on a random selection of files -- was quicker just to select the file it wanted than to try to figure out why it couldn't find them for itself. Once that was done, my library is all better.

  • While extracting file during restore, device disappear from iTunes; then error message "device cannot be found" pop up

    After failing to update iphone OS, now iphone is in restore mode
    Device Manager recognize USB is connected to iphone with Location: Location 0 (Apple Mobile device (recovery mode))
    IPhone in "connect to itunes" screen
    After connect to itunes, message "itunes has detected iphone in recovery mode. You must restore this iphone before it can be used with itunes." appear.
    In Device -> iphone screen, after clicking "Restore" button, itunes status become "Extracting software..."
    During extracting software process, iPhone change from "connect to itunes" screen to just "apple logo", then go back to "connect to itunes" screen; but at the same time device-iphone disappear from itunes; once itunes complete extracting software, error message comes out "The iphone "iphone" could not be restored. The device cannot be found"
    Tried again few times with all USB device removed & turn off all the anti-virus software and all other non window / non-apple softwares; but same thing happened.
    so now I'm stuck.... please help.

    after reading loads of forum, I didn't find anyone with the exact issue as mine. But I've followed some of the restore issue solution and now I've fixed my phone. Yeah! maybe not all the steps are necessary, but here was what I've done to fix it:
    1.     update itunes
    2.     Ensure Apple Mobile device driver is updated and work (i.e. iphones is detected in device manager)
    3.     run "msconfig", ensure all other non microsoft / non apple softwares are off
              - Services: only enable all microsoft services, apple mobile device and bonjour service
              - Startup: only enable QTTask & iTunesHelper
    4.    Restart computer
    5     turn on itunes
    6.    connect iphones via USB.
    7.     itunes show iphone in device column, but iphone still stay in "connect to itunes" screen
    8.     Hold Sleep button + Home button until the screen goes dark (iphone disappear from itunes device column at the same time), then just keep holding the home button (without holding the sleep button)
    9.     first time, though itunes showa iphone in the device column again, but iphone screen go from apple icon straight to "connect to itunes" screen and stay there again.
    10.     I repeat step 8, this time though itunes show iphone in the device column again, but the iphone screen stay dark showing nothing (instead of showing "connect to iTunes" screen)
    11.     then I click restore in itunes, this time it manages to finish extracting software without iphone restarting itself during the process; itunes find the iphone and complete the restore.
    12.     As I do backup all the time, now I just need to sync all the files / setting back to iphone, everything back to normal again.
